Senate Bill Would “Bury” Unions, Says Legislator

Legislation before the Senate will “bury” unions and cost Canadians their privacy, says the Leader of the Opposition in the Upper House. Bill C-377 requires that 14,557 union locals publish confidential data under threat of $1,000-a day fines. The labour minister would not comment.
